Kraft paper or cardboard covers look really pretty, don't get me wrong I love them, but they just don't stand up to outdoor abuse for very long. If you want to use them, it depends on how long you use it up in and where you want to go/put it. Bending the cover back also destroys the cover faster. If you go through them fairly quickly and don't mind battered covers, it should be fine.
I personally use hard leather-like covers because I keep my notebooks in my bag and like to use one medium sized notebook for a long time , but I've tried washable paper for my notebooks and I do like them for temporary things like trips/adventures.
